A Certificate Programme in Energy Performance Optimization Strategies is increasingly significant in today's UK market, driven by stringent environmental regulations and escalating energy costs. The UK government aims for net-zero emissions by 2050, placing immense pressure on businesses to improve energy efficiency. According to the Department for Business, Energy & Industrial Strategy (BEIS), the UK's industrial sector accounted for 18% of total energy consumption in 2021. This highlights the urgent need for professionals skilled in optimizing energy performance.
